House Bill 597 Summary

  • Requires validation decals for vessel registration to be placed on both sides of the bow instead of only the starboard side.

  • Allows sale of permanently preserved bears and turkeys with a trophy sale permit, and modifies definitions related to Wildlife Resources Commission property and mountain trout waters.

  • Increases various hunting and fishing license fees, including resident state hunting licenses from $20 to $25 and resident state inland fishing licenses from $20 to $25.

  • Establishes trapper identification numbers as an alternative to displaying name and address on traps, and allows Wildlife Resources Commission to disclose trapper identity to landowners upon request.

  • Provides 50% discount on adult resident lifetime hunting and fishing licenses for volunteer firefighters who have served at least five consecutive fiscal years.
